NEW YORK MEN’S DAY
This Biannual Event showcases emerging and debuting Designers their Collections. Each brand presents its collection in its own fully-styled studio space, incorporating décor relevant to the brand identity and collection inspiration. The format of showcasing multiple presentations at the same time creates ease off flow for media and buyers, allowing them to move through the studios at their own pace.

BULAN designed by Beam Ratchapol Ngaongam
Bulan is a New York based unisex knitwear brand started as a side project in 2020 by Beam Ratchapol Ngaongam. Beam caught his attention in textile, design, and stitches in knitwear. With his passion, he has soon begun to emerge in 3D knitwear design. In addition to traditional knit techniques, Beam was struck by the luxurious aspect that knitwear volume can offer, even more than the tedious knitting process itself. Beam aims to design knitwear that is new to the industry.
LANDEROS designed by Andre Landeros Michel
New York-based designer Andre Landeros Michel of LANDEROS NEW YORK has an
undeniable connection to music. Each collection emerges from the soundtracks of his youth.
Immersing himself in music for weeks at a time, Andre allows the blend of goth, punk,
new wave, and industrial music genres to inspire and initiate his design process.
LANDEROS NEW YORK is dark, romantic and gender neutral at its core.

SIVAN designed by Jack Sivan
Jack Sivan is a sustainable menswear designer whose work is inspired by traditional tailoring. He is passionate about the craft of garment making, menswear and its expanding definition, and sustainable manufacturing, which he believes is inherent in good design.

THE SALTING designed by Michael Ward and Manel Garcia Espejo
Michael Ward and Manel Garcia Espejo are two fashion industry veterans combining their creative years of learnings and experiences for some of the world’s most iconic fashion houses.Michael Ward graduated from Parsons School of Design in New York and has worked for the likes of Burberry & Diane von Furstenburg. Manel Garcia Espejo graduated form the London College of Fashion and has worked for Calvin Klein collection/ Francisco Costa & 205 west 39th/ Raf Simons
